Nature relatedness as predictor of environmental behaviour of recreational anglers in False Bay

Strickland, Nicole January 2014 (has links)
Magister Artium (Psychology) - MA(Psych) / This study is a quantitative investigation into anglers’ environmental behaviours, as associated with the human-nature relationship, within the context of sustainability and conservation psychology. Although much has been researched around pro-environmental behaviours that link to the household (such as energy use and recycling behaviours) and materialism (buying environmentally friendly products), there is comparatively little to show for variables associated with pro-environmental decision-making that relates to the protection of nature. One such environmental problem involves the disregard for environmental laws protecting marine life. The study aimed to extend this line of research by looking at certain environmental fishing behaviours in a sample of recreational False Bay anglers, and using their relationship with nature (i.e. the degree to which the self recognises an interconnectedness between humans and the natural world) to explain these behaviours. Participants were required to sign a consent form, and participated anonymously in the study, particularly due to the sensitive nature of the information they disclose. A convenience sample of 99 anglers was assessed. ANOVA yielded significant biographical differences in NR with regards to particular age, level of education and residential area groups. Logistic regression analysis indicated that Nature Relatedness had significant predictive capacity for these environmental behaviours ( = 0.061), although the Nature Relatedness subscales did not. In conclusion it was speculated that NR might not offer a deep explanation for environmental behaviours in this group, considering a weak correlation between NR and behaviour (r = -.186) and the inability of the NR subscales to predict behaviour. Further research in this area is needed to provide more conclusive results.

Fish in the life of Kalk Bay – Examining how fisheries policies are affecting the access to fish for the food security of the fishing community of Kalk Bay

Nkomo, Grace Margaret January 2015 (has links)
Magister Artium (Development Studies) - MA(DVS) / This thesis examines how recent South African government fisheries policies have affected the livelihoods and food security of small-scale fishers, using the Kalk Bay fishing community in Cape Town, South Africa, as a case study. Fish has for generations provided food security for the fishers of Kalk Bay and their families. This food security has been both through catching fish for direct consumption and selling fish for income. Fish is an excellent source of nutrition, supplying easily digestible protein, as well as vital macro and micro nutrients essential for development and growth, thereby providing nutritional security. In South Africa, the right to food has been identified by the South African government as a primary policy objective. The Constitution of South Africa also guarantees access to food for citizens of the country primarily through providing access to food sources and livelihoods. This mini-thesis argues that despite the stated objectives of the government, the development and implementation of policy in the fisheries sector has not supported the right to food. Research was conducted through in-depth interviews with government representatives, fishing activists and fishers with a direct interest in Kalk Bay, as well as a survey completed in the Kalk Bay fishing community. The findings were examined through a sustainable livelihoods perspective, with a focus on access rights as a necessity to access livelihoods. The results clearly indicate that households in Kalk Bay who have traditionally pursued livelihoods and food security through fishing are often no longer able to do so. Small-scale fishers were completely omitted from the Marine Living Resources Act of 1998. This has resulted in the removal of access rights to marine resources which has led to these traditional fishers no longer being able to access their historical livelihoods and provide food security. These fishers have experienced further disenfranchisement from policies that were promised to empower the citizens of South Africa at the beginning of the new democracy in South Africa. As a result of a loss of access to livelihoods, small-scale fishers in South Africa launched a class action against the government. This legal action was won by the fishers and a judgement was given that the government was to amend the Marine Living Resources Act (1998), and a fisheries policy ensuring the inclusion of small-scale fishers was to be written. This thesis also addresses the attitudes towards and challenges of the newly adopted “Policy for small-scale fisheries in South Africa” of the fishing community of Kalk Bay. The evidence suggests that although small-scale fishers are now included, there are still notable challenges that could derail its successful implementation. A key challenge is the uncertainty by any parties about the quantity and value of marine resources to be allocated to the small-scale sector. It is unclear how much, if any, of the allocation is coming from the large scale industrial sector. This could result in continued challenges to the small-scale sector in terms of being able to access livelihoods and maintain food security.

Towards a new approach for coastal governance with an assessment of the Plettenberg Bay nearshore linefisheries

Smith, Martin Kyle Stratford January 2006 (has links)
Under the guidance of the new coastal management policies within South Africa this thesis advocates a more integrated, co-operative approach to local coastal management. The project aimed to acquire baseline information on the local nearshore fishery and resource state and to propose a set of indicators that could be incorporated into the new management strategy. To gather the required information the project was split into two parts: 1) An assessment of the local linefisheries and 2) A comparative study of the reef fish community structure between exploited and unexploited reefs. The local linefisheries were assessed through the use of launch records, commercial catch records, access point and boat based surveys. A questionnaire was used to gather data on catch and effort, fisher demographics, fisher attitudes towards and knowledge of the current management regulations, assess the efficacy of the fisheries inspectorate and highlight spatial areas of fishing pressure. A total of 252 interviews and catch inspections were conducted. Total effort for the ski-boat fishery estimated from the access point survey was 890 boat days.year⁻¹ or 3560 fisher days. year⁻¹ compared to 736 boat days.year⁻¹ or 2944 fisher days. year⁻¹ recorded in the launch records. Effort was seasonal with greater pressure occurring over the summer holiday period. Analysis of the catch showed that Merluccius capensis, Argyrozona argyrozona, Argyrosomus inodorus, Chrysoblephus laticeps and Atractoscion aequidens were the most frequently caught species. The overall CPUE was 3.00±5.54kg.fisher⁻¹.day⁻¹ or 4.71±4.117 fish.fisher⁻¹.day⁻¹. Estimated targeted CPUE was 0.91±0.67kg.fisher⁻¹.day⁻¹ or 0.97±0.77 fish.fisher⁻¹.day⁻¹ for C. laticeps, 8.47±8.57kg.fisher⁻¹.day⁻¹ or 1.24±1.16 fish.fisher⁻¹.day⁻¹ for A. aequidens and 2.05±3.78kg.fisher⁻¹.day⁻¹ or 1.10±1.80 fish.fisher⁻¹.day⁻¹ for A. inodorus. Issues identified included poor fisher knowledge regarding linefish regulations, the low occurrence of fishery inspections and a limited degree of noncompliance. Although most fishers supported the current linefish management regulations, when tested on the size limits, bag limits and closed seasons of their target species a high proportion of fishers did not know the regulations (recreational 64%, charter 53%, commercial 42%). Furthermore only 27% of fishers had had their catch inspected whilst fishing in Plettenberg Bay and the majority of these had only been inspected once. Just over half the interviewees (60%) indicated that fishing had deteriorated within Plettenberg Bay with fewer and smaller fish being caught. The most common causes cited for this decline were commercial and recreational overfishing respectively. Underwater point counts and experimental angling were used to rapidly assess the state of the reef fish resource in Plettenberg Bay through a comparative study of the community structure between two exploited sites in Plettenberg Bay and two protected sites within the Tsitsikamma National Park. Generalized linear modeling showed that relative density of certain species was significantly different between the protected reefs inside the TNP and those exploited reefs within Plettenberg Bay. Both P. rupestris and C. laticeps had greater densities within the protected area whilst Chisquared tests showed that the size frequency distributions were significantly different with larger size-classes and the maximum size of fish greater within the reserve. These trends were noted with both the underwater visual surveys and the experimental angling. Multi-dimensional scaling and cluster analysis showed that there was an overall difference in the community structure between the study sites. It is hypothesised that through removal of key reef species and larger individuals that fishing has directly and indirectly affected the overall community structure. Within a simple framework based on ecological, institutional and social sustainability domains along with the results of the study area, a set of indicators is proposed and the sustainability of the local fishery scored within a rapid assessment matrix. The socio-economic domain scored the highest (83%) whilst the institutional domain scored the lowest (8.3%) and the ecological domain scored 25%, giving a total sustainability score of 38.8%. The results of this matrix show that at present the local fishery is non-sustainable and in need of greater management. By synthesizing papers dealing with and based on the concepts involved in Integrated Coastal Management, a structured approach is proposed to developing and implementing more holistic local coastal governance. It is envisaged that the framework to implement such an approach should be through the development of a local Coastal Management Plan and a subsidiary Bay Management Plan. Although stakeholder participation and representation is an essential component in the development of these plans, it is recommended that the local municipality should be the lead agent and incorporate the plans into the local Integrated Development and Spatial Plans thereby gaining long term local government support.

The zoogeography of the cetaceans in Algoa Bay

Melly, Brigitte Leigh January 2011 (has links)
The most recent study on cetaceans in Algoa Bay, South Africa, was conducted over 14 years ago. Consequently, knowledge of the cetacean species visiting this bay is currently based on incidental observations and stranding data. A number of developments in recent years: a deepwater port, proposed oil refinery, increased boating and fishing (commercial and recreational), a proposed Marine Protected Area, and the release of a whale-watching permit, all of which may impact these animals in some way, highlight the need for a baseline study on cetaceans. Therefore, the aim of this study was to determine the spatial and temporal distribution, and habitat preference of cetaceans in Algoa Bay. Boat-based surveys were conducted monthly between March 2009 and July 2010. At each sighting the GPS location, species, group size and composition, and behaviour were recorded. Using GIS, the sighting data was related to data layers of geographical variables such as sea surface temperature, depth and sea-floor substrate. Approximately 365 hours of search effort were completed over 57 surveys, with a total of 346 sightings. Species observed were: southern right whales (Eubalaena australis), humpback whales (Megaptera novaeangliae), Bryde’s whales (Balaenoptera brydei), Indian Ocean bottlenose dolphins (Tursiops aduncus), Indo-Pacific humpback dolphins (Sousa chinensis), and longbeaked common dolphins (Delphinus capensis). Southern right whales were observed during austral winter, utilising the shallow, protected areas of the bay as a mating and nursery ground. Humpback whales were also recorded extensively during winter, in more offshore waters, with a significant number of mother-calf pairs sighted. Bryde’s whales were recorded in offshore waters during summer and autumn, where they were primarily observed travelling and foraging. Bottlenose dolphins were the most prolific species sighted. They were recorded year-round throughout the inshore waters of the bay, with large group sizes (up to 500 animals), and displayed a wide variety of behaviours. Humpback dolphins were observed in extremely shallow and inshore waters (mean bottom depth of 6.6 m) along the south-west corner of the bay, in small groups of approximately three individuals. Common dolphins were the least observed species, and were mainly observed foraging in large groups of up to 800 individuals. The results of this study indicate how cetaceans utilise the bay in significantly different ways. Geographical and anthropogenic factors have influenced the spatial and temporal distribution of these animals and have resulted in habitat preferences, as well as potential key habitats, in the bay. Thus, this study has provided baseline information for future research and for better informed conservation and management strategies in Algoa Bay.

Nearshore subtidal soft-bottom macrozoobenthic community structure in the western sector of Algoa Bay, South Africa

Masikane, Ntuthuko Fortune January 2011 (has links)
The objectives of this study were to characterise macrozoobenthic community structure of the western sector of Algoa Bay, to identify the drivers of community structure and to develop a long-term monitoring framework. Data were collected from six study sites stratified along-shore. Each site comprised three stations; most sites were located in areas directly influenced by anthropogenic activities such as inflow from storm water drains and areas where dredged spoil was dumped. Other sites included areas in close proximity to estuary mouths. Physico-chemical parameters of the water column were measured with a YSI instrument, sediment for faunal and physico-chemical analyses was sampled with a Van Veen grab, and collected macrofauna were sedated and preserved pending analysis. In the laboratory, macrofauna were identified to finest taxonomic resolution possible under dissecting and compound microscopes, and enumerated. Sediment samples for physico-chemical analyses were kept frozen pending analysis. Up to 187 species belonging to 137 genera and 105 families were identified. Univariate community parameters such as abundance and number of species varied significantly along-shore, generally increasing towards less wave-exposed sites. Multivariate analyses revealed that community assemblages were heterogeneously distributed along-shore, corresponding to areas where anthropogenic influences such as effluent discharge and commercial harbour activities prevailed. During the 2008 survey, species assemblages separated into six groups corresponding to the six sites but xvii during the 2009 survey, species assemblages separated into four groups probably due to changes in environmental parameters such as the hydrodynamic regime. In both surveys the assemblage opposite a drainage canal (Papenkuils outfall) was distinct as it was dissimilar to all other assemblages. This site was also heterogeneous over relatively small spatial scales. Important physico-chemical variables influencing community structures during the 2008 survey included bottom measurements of temperature, salinity, dissolved oxygen, coarse sand and mud. During the 2009 survey, only bottom temperature and mud content were identified as important physico-chemical variables structuring community assemblages. The principal variable was probably the hydrodynamic regime, driving community structure at a larger scale in Algoa Bay. On a localised scale, communities were probably structured by other factors such as effluent discharges, influence of estuary mouths and activities associated with the harbour. With a lack of information on keystone species (regarded as good monitoring species) in Algoa Bay, it was proposed that groups that cumulatively comprise 50–75 percent of total abundance within communities be monitored annually. Included are amphipods, polychaetes, cumaceans, ostracods, tanaids and bivalves. It was also proposed that areas opposite estuary mouths, effluent outfalls and the dredged spoil dumpsite be monitored. This routine monitoring programme should be accompanied by periodic hypothesis driven research to assess the importance of stochastic events (e.g., upwelling) on macrozoobenthic community dynamics. Assessment of bioflocculant production by some marine bacteria isolated from the bottom sediment of Algoa Bay

Cosa, Sekelwa January 2010 (has links)
Several problems concerning the use of conventional synthetic flocculants has necessitated the need for alternative cost effective, safe and efficient bioflocculants from microorganisms inhabiting many environments, particularly those from unusual environments. Hence, this study assessed bioflocculant production by three marine bacteria isolated from the bottom sediment of Algoa Bay in the Eastern Cape Province of South Africa. Analysis of the 16S rDNA sequences led to their identification as Halobacillus sp. Mvuyo, Virgibacillus sp. Rob and Oceanobacillus sp. Pinky. Several factors affecting the production and activity of the bioflocculant(s) were studied. Halobacillus sp. Mvuyo produced bioflocculant optimally with glucose (76%) and ammonium chloride (93%) as sole carbon and nitrogen sources, respectively and at neutral pH and in the presence of Ca2+. On the other hand, Virgibacillus sp. Rob preferred glucose (70.4 %) and iron sulphate (74%) as carbon and nitrogen source respectively; an alkaline pH (12.0) and Fe2+. Oceanobacillus sp. Pinky produced bioflocculant optimally when sucrose (80%) and peptone (72.4 %) were used as carbon and nitrogen source respectively, at neutral pH, and in the presence of Ca2+ cation. The chemical analyses of the partially purified bioflocculants revealed that the bioflocculants produced by Halobacillus sp. Mvuyo and Oceanobacillus sp. Pinky were glycoproteins, while that produced by Virgibacillus sp. Rob was a polysaccharide. We thus conclude that Halobacillus sp. Mvuyo, Virgibacillus sp. Rob and Oceanobacillus sp. Pinky hold promise as producers of new and efficient bioflocculant(s). We recommended development of process conditions for large scale production of the bioflocculants followed by their detailed characterization, as well as pilot scale assessment of the applicability of the purified bioflocculant in water/wastewater treatment and other industrial uses

Geology of the Crawford Bay map-area.

Livingstone, Kent Wayne January 1968 (has links)
The Crawford Bay map-area is fifty square miles on the east side of Kootenay Lake, southeastern British Columbia, and is part of a regional structural belt, the Kootenay Arc, (Hedley, 1955). It is underlain by strongly deformed and metamorphosed strata of Late Proterozoic to possible Middle Paleozoic age. Sill-like bodies and boudins of metamorphosed amphibolite, and subordinate post-kinematic granitic intrusions and basic dykes of probable Mesozoic age are present in the west part of the map-area. Lithologic succession was determined by use of primary structures in the east part of the map-area and by lithologic correlation in the more highly metamorphosed western part. Horsethief Creek Group, Lower Hamill Group, Upper Hamill Group, Mohican and Badshot Formations, and Lardeau Group comprise an apparent conformable succession. Rock-unit nomenclature is the same as used for similar strata in the Kootenay Arc of the Lardeau and Salmo areas. However, fault-bound Upper Hamill is composed of strata which do not have defined lithologic equivalents outside the map-area and more detailed study of this part of the succession is suggested. The sequence is unfossilifereous and and age of the strata is based on correlation of Badshot Formation with Badshot outside the map-area that has yielded Archeocyathids of late Lower Cambrian age. Three phases of deformation, of variable intensity, are recognized within the map-area. Phase one folds are the earliest tectonic event and delineate the main structural trend. Three major folds, outlined by stratigraphic mapping, the Plaid Lake syncline, the Washout Creek syncline, and the Crawford Bay synform, are believed to be phase one structures. Early phase folds are isoclinal "similar" with axial planes parallel to gross lithologic layering. Fold axes and related penetrative mineral lineation plunge up to 20° northward except where locally deformed by subsequent structures. Only small scale phase two folds are recognized. These are asymmetric "similar" folds with southeast trending axial planes which dip moderately to the southwest, and westward plunging fold axes. Major faults may have formed during either phase of deformation. Kinks and related quartz veins formed during phase three deformation. Folding of bedding by phase three kinks is considered to be flexural-slip. Regional metamorphism is synkinematic with phase one and two deformation. Culmination of metamorphism appears to be post-faulting and post-phase two deformation. Phase three deformation is post-metamorphic. Chlorite, biotite, garnet, diopside, and sillimanite zones delineate an increasing metamorphic gradient from east to west. Boundary Bay : a novel as educational research

Dunlop, Rishma 11 1900 (has links)
Boundary Bay is a novel that explores important areas of investigation linked to education. These fields of inquiry include: literary study and the teaching of literature, aesthetics and artistic production. The novel also investigates the nature of teachers' lives in school and university settings, the nature of institutional education, societal issues affecting intellectual and creative life, the roles of the woman poet and teacher, the social structures and conventions of marriage and contemporary women, the conflicts and paradoxes of motherhood, the issues of teen suicide and homosexuality, and the transformative power of literature and artistic forms of seeing the world. As an example of arts-based qualitative research, the "art of fiction" is envisioned as an extension of human experience. The novel or literary narrative as a viable mode of representation for research is envisioned in light of the perception that ideas can be reflectively addressed through the arts in order to enlarge human understandings. Boundary Bay explores the vital roles literary fictions play in our everyday lives and in educational processes. Fictions are not the unreal side of reality or the opposite of reality: they are conditions that enable the production of possible worlds. In this sense, fiction can become a premise for epistemological positionings. The writing of Boundary Bay is informed by narratives of beginning secondary school teachers as well as the narratives of Ph.D. candidates and university educators. Boundary Bay is a novel that forms a response to the debate at the 1996 Annual American Educational Researcher's Association Meeting (AERA) between Elliot Eisner and Howard Gardner recorded in "Should a Novel Count as a Dissertation in Education?" (Saks, 1996; Donmoyer, 1996). The debate between Eisner and Gardner continued as Boundary Bay was presented at a symposium titled "Shaking the Ivory Tower: Writing, Advising and Critiquing the Postmodern Dissertation" at AERA 1999 in Montreal. The manuscript of poetry interwoven through Boundary Bay was short-listed for the 1998 CBC Canada Council Literary Awards. An examination of relationships between artifact classes and food resource remains at Deep Bay, DiSe 7

Monks, Gregory G. January 1977 (has links)
This dissertation examines the idea that ethnographically reported relationships between artifact classes and faunal food resource remains can be detected in an archaeological context. A detailed site report is presented for Deep Bay (DiSe 7), including analyses of the artifact and faunal assemblages, and quantitative techniques are employed to search for associations between faunal and artifact variables in this site. The results of four analyses are compared, and the recurring associations of variable pairs are interpreted in the light of ethnographic and ecological data. The various lines of evidence relevant to the most likely season of site occupation are also examined. It is concluded that some of the ethnographically reported food resource procurement patterns can successfully be detected in the archaeological record. Evidence is presented that suggests the existence of food resource procurement systems centered around herring, deer, sea mammal, and migratory waterfowl. The site was most likely occupied during the late winter and early spring, primarily for deer hunting and herring fishing, and secondarily for sea mammal and waterfowl hunting. The acquisition of molluscs is considered to be a given. This subsistence pattern appears to have varied little over the past 2000 years. The zooplankton communities of Tomales Bay, California

Johnston, Debby Jane 01 January 1980 (has links)
This thesis represents a zooplankton study of Tomales Bay, Marin County, California. It consists of two papers. The first paper, "The Abundance of Copepods in Tomales Bay, California" has been submitted to the California Fish and Game for publication. The second paper, "Diet Studies of the Ctenophore Pleurobrachia bachei has been submitted to Fishery Bulletin. The raw data has been compiled in the Appendix.
